Analog to Digital Converters (ADC) Analog Devices, Inc. MAX11100EWC+T Overview
The MAX11100EWC+T, a high-performance 16-bit Successive Approximation Register (SAR) Analog to Digital Converter (ADC) from Analog Devices, Inc., sets a new standard in precision and power efficiency. Designed for compact applications where space and power consumption are critical, this IC features an impressive 12WLP package. With its precision conversion capabilities and low-power operation, the MAX11100EWC+T is ideal for sophisticated electronic systems requiring reliable and accurate analog-to-digital conversion.
MAX11100EWC+T Features
- 16-bit resolution ensures high precision in data conversion.
- Successive Approximation Register (SAR) architecture offers quick response times and efficient data handling.
- Compact 12-WLP package suitable for space-constrained applications.
- Low power consumption enhances overall system efficiency and extends battery life in portable devices.
MAX11100EWC+T Applications
- Medical Imaging Systems: Used in devices requiring precise data conversion to produce high-quality images.
- Portable Battery-Powered Devices: Maximizes battery life through its low power consumption while maintaining data integrity.
- Data Acquisition Systems: Offers accurate and reliable conversions, crucial for monitoring and controlling industrial processes.
- Communications Equipment: Ensures clear and precise signal conversion, essential for high-performance communications systems.
